We investigate the effect of columnar defects on the low-temperature magnetic response of a highly anisotropic superconductor. Using a local magnetic field sensor, the vortex creep rate in single crystals of Tl2Ba2CuO61d containing columnar defects is found to be a highly nonmonotonic function of vortex density. Finite element models (FEMs) and analytical and experimental models based on poroelastic constitutive laws were developed for rhesus spinal motion segments (SMSs). Long-time creep, transient creep, and impact were studied for SMSs with normal and simulated degenerated discs. The stress analysis of pressurized circumferential pipe weldments under steady state creep is considered. The creep response of the material is governed by Norton’s law. Numerical and analytical solutions are obtained by means of perturbation method, the unperturbed solution corresponds to the stress field in a homogeneous pipe. The creep behavior of basalt fiber reinforced epoxy (BFRE) and glass fiber reinforced epoxy (GFRE) composites was studied through tensile testing at high temperature. To study the effect of reinforcing epoxy, the micro glass powder (MGP) was added at various volume percentage into the epoxy resin in BFRE composites.
